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Porch: Larger porches require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Materials Used: The choice between wood, composite, or other materials can significantly impact the budget.
  • Design Complexity: Custom designs and intricate details can raise the cost due to additional labor and materials.
  •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Dover, DE can vary, influencing the total expenditure.
  • Permits and Inspections: Required permits and inspections can add to the overall cost.
  • Existing Condition: The current state of the porch, including any necessary repairs, can affect the renovation cost.
  • Additional Features: Adding elements like lighting, railings, or screens can increase the cost.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Dover, DE)
Basic Porch Repair $1,500 - $3,000
New Porch Construction $5,000 - $15,000
Decking Replacement $2,000 - $5,000
Installing Railings $1,000 - $2,500
Adding Screens $2,500 - $4,500
Painting or Staining $500 - $1,200
Electrical Work (Lighting) $300 - $1,000
Permit Fees $100 - $500
Structural Reinforcement $1,000 - $3,000
